Available Models and Brands at Walmart
Walmart stocks 75-inch Smart TVs from several well-known manufacturers including Samsung, LG, Sony, TCL, Hisense, and its own Onn. brand. Each brand targets a different segment of the market. TCL and Hisense tend to offer competitive specs at lower price points, while Samsung, LG, and Sony position themselves in the mid-to-premium range with more refined picture processing and build quality. The Onn. brand serves budget-conscious shoppers looking for basic smart TV functionality without the added cost of a recognized name. Availability varies by region and season, so checking Walmart’s website for current stock is always recommended.
Key Specifications to Compare
When evaluating a 75-inch TV, three specifications deserve close attention: resolution, HDR support, and refresh rate. Most models at this screen size now come with 4K Ultra HD resolution (3840 x 2160 pixels), which offers four times the detail of standard Full HD. HDR, or High Dynamic Range, improves contrast and color range — look for HDR10, Dolby Vision, or HLG formats, as these are the most widely supported. Refresh rate, measured in Hz, affects how smoothly motion is rendered. A native 60Hz panel is adequate for general use, while 120Hz panels deliver smoother performance for sports and gaming. Some manufacturers advertise higher interpolated rates, so it is worth checking whether the listed rate is native or processed.
Smart Features and Streaming Platform Support
Smart TV functionality is a central selling point for every model in this category. Most 75-inch Smart TVs at Walmart run on established platforms such as Roku TV, Google TV, Amazon Fire TV, or proprietary systems like Samsung’s Tizen or LG’s webOS. Each platform offers access to major streaming services including Netflix, Disney+, Amazon Prime Video, and YouTube. Google TV and Amazon Fire TV have strong voice assistant integration with Google Assistant and Alexa respectively. Roku TV is known for its straightforward interface and broad app support. Consider which ecosystem you are already invested in, as this can significantly affect day-to-day usability.
Price, Deals, Returns and Warranty Information
Pricing for 75-inch Smart TVs at Walmart spans a broad range depending on brand, technology, and features. Budget models from Onn., TCL, or Hisense typically fall in the lower price tier, while premium models from Sony or Samsung sit considerably higher. Walmart frequently runs promotional pricing during major sales events. Most TVs sold at Walmart come with a standard one-year manufacturer warranty, and Walmart also offers optional protection plans through Allstate that extend coverage. The standard return window for electronics at Walmart is 30 days for most items. Always verify the return policy at time of purchase as it may differ for open-box or clearance items.

Unboxing, Setup and Basic Troubleshooting Tips
Setting up a 75-inch TV requires some preparation. The box alone can weigh upwards of 80 pounds, so having a second person present during unboxing is strongly advised to avoid damage or injury. Once unpacked, attach the stand or mount according to the included instructions before powering on. During the initial setup, the TV will prompt you to connect to Wi-Fi, sign into your streaming accounts, and run a software update — completing this update before use helps avoid early software issues. For common troubleshooting, if the picture appears washed out, adjusting the backlight and contrast settings in the picture menu usually resolves the issue. If Wi-Fi connectivity is unstable, positioning the router closer or using an ethernet connection will provide a more reliable signal.
